言語およびフレームワーク: XPath と XSLT
XSLT サポートは、ルート要素で XSLT-Namespace http://www.w3.org/1999/XSL/Transform を宣言するすべての XML ファイルで使用できます。
JetBrains Rider では、現在フォーカスされているドキュメントに対して式を評価でき、ドキュメント間クエリを作成するための document() 関数もサポートしています。 また、 XPath で検索アクションを使用して、 複数ファイル内検索スタイルの複数の XML 文書に対する式を評価することもできます。
現在のエディターで一致する式をハイライトしたり、 検索ツールウィンドウに一致する行のリストを表示したりするように設定できます。 XPath 式の編集は、カスタマイズ可能な XPath インスペクションのセットや幅広いコード補完候補を含む、オンザフライのエラーチェックで強化されています。
JetBrains Rider では、メインメニューから を選択することで、エディターで選択した要素の一意な XPath 式を表示することもできます。
XSLT サポートは XPath 式に限定されず、 xsl:call-template 経由で呼び出されるテンプレートの存在やそのパラメーターのチェック、リファクタリング、ナビゲーションの強化など、幅広い XSLT 構造もサポートしています。
2026 年 6 月 12 日